What is hydrographic?
Hydrographic, also known as water transfer printing, is a process that allows for the application of intricate designs, patterns, or images onto three-dimensional objects. It involves dipping a printed design onto a specially coated object into a water-based solution. The design adheres to the object's surface, resulting in a seamless and durable finish.

What types of surfaces can be coated using hydrographic?
Hydrographic can be applied to a wide range of surfaces, including plastic, metal, wood, ceramic, and more. It is commonly used in automotive customisation, sporting goods, electronics, and industrial applications.

What is spray painting?
Spray painting is a method of applying paint to a surface using compressed air to atomise and propel the paint particles onto the surface. It is commonly used for automotive refinishing, furniture painting, and industrial coatings.

What is raptor liner?
Raptor liner is a durable polyurethane coating that provides excellent protection against abrasion, corrosion, and impact. It is commonly used for truck bed liners, automotive undercoating, and protective coatings for industrial equipment.
